A 1914 signage factory in the 19th arrondissement of Paris, opened in 2014 as a creative and productive hub with coworking, a makerspace and a professional kitchen; in 2017 it co-founded Fab City Grand Paris. The CitéCoop cooperative now runs it as a space for grassroots ecology: a dozen resident organisations, a shared kitchen for responsible caterers and, in the courtyard, Le Baranoux, an associative bar and climate emergency centre. In 2026 the building owner wants the bar out to make offices, and the dispute remains open.
